Nuptials: Sir Ian McKellen to conduct wedding ceremony of old chum Patrick Stewart in Massachusetts
Related articles
News to chill the hearts of freelance registrars everywhere: Sir Ian McKellen is now doing weddings. Well, not just any weddings. McKellen will be the celebrant at the wedding of old chum Patrick Stewart to Brooklyn-based jazz singer Sunny Ozell.
McKellen will be taking advantage of a law in the state of Massachusetts that allows a couple to select a family friend or relative to conduct their ceremony, for a $25 fee.
Though presumably local officials will have a better grasp of where the east coast state actually than he. "In Massachusetts, in the middle of America somewhere, you get a friend along," he told The Hollywood Reporter.
